And I have purchased the Bowers adapter from BHPhoto that comes with the removal tool that I need to use in dismounting adapter from the k mount. Both of the above adapters are completely flushed onto the k mount and they have no issue with infinity focus. My personal experience with the Bowers has been positive though the first few times in dismounting is kind of awkward without the knowledge and information on dismounting. The Bowers adapter do not come with instructions. Thoughts on Pentax DA 18-55
2007-09-05 01:23:00 I want to put my thoughts on DA 18-55 after owning it for close to 6 months with my Penta x K100D. I recommend it especially for persons newer to dSLR. The caveat that I will put in is whether you plan to upgrade quickly for better image quality. If you plan to upgrade in about 2 to 3 months to something much more expansive and of higher quality, then I would suggest you to jump directly to the better gear such as Sigma 17-70, Tamron 28-75 or Pentax 28-105 f/3.2-4.5 or some others all-in-one zoom recommended by others such as Tamron/Sigma 18-125. But if you are new comers to dslr such as my path from p&s to dSLR with no prior experience with SLR, I highly recommend the kit's lens. Picasa Highlight
2007-08-31 23:12:00 I compose the following shots based on learning from other in forum discussion. Thanks to Millar for the tips and suggestions to make this possible. I don't have Photoshop to post process the image to wash out the background, I use Pica sa Highlight to achieve similar effectOriginal without any post processingUsing Picasa Hightlight in Tuning section, I adjust both Highlight and Lighting until the background is blown out in white light.
